HILL MILL is a 2 MW power plant in Androscoggin County, ME, operated by BROOKFIELD WHITE PINE HYDRO LLC. Androscoggin County carries moderate modeled catastrophe exposure in the FEMA National Risk Index, scoring 2.6 of 5 at the 40th national percentile. Ice storm is the leading peril, rated Relatively High by FEMA at the 91st percentile.

The Bywatts loss layer is calibrated to solar PV hardware, so it is not applied to this plant. The ratings below are the FEMA National Risk Index county hazard ratings for this location.
